See a doctor as soon a possible if you suspect you might suffer from a yeast infection. You really do not want to delay and allow it to get worse.
Keep scented hygiene products away from your sensitive skin in your vaginal area. Scented sprays and soaps can be irritating and augment your probabilities of getting yeast infections. It is imperative that you never used scented sanitary pads or tampons. You should also try to use only plain toilet tissue which isn’t dyed.
Birth Control
Avoid condoms and diaphragms if you are using a cream for your yeast infection. The cream can interfere with your birth control methods. Instead, opt to abstain from sexual activity until your infection has run its course. If you do not wish to abstain, ask your doctor about a back-up form of birth control to use while you wait.
Consider increasing your intake of yogurt if you experience regular yeast infections. Yogurt has probiotics and cultures that give you healthier vaginal flora. Improve your overall health and reduce your risk of yeast infections by eating a daily cup of yogurt.

Take a look at your diet if you keep getting yeast infections. Sugar, in particular, encourages the growth of yeast. If you find that your bad eating habits might be related to your infections, replace sugary foods with veggies, nuts and fruits instead.
Stay clear of scented products for your vaginal area. These items are made with chemicals that can alter the pH levels in your body. You will experience itchiness and dryness. This results in an increase in yeast organisms. Perfume-free items are your best choice at the store.

You can easily give someone else a yeast infection, or get theirs. If you develop a yeast infection, wait to have sex for at least a week or so after the infection has cleared up. If you have thrush, a yeast infection of the mouth or throat, avoid kissing.
If you swim or exercise frequently, you must change your clothes. Lounging around in the same moist clothes will lead to sensitive skin and increase the chances of an infection occurring. Yeast loves nothing more that dark, damp environments. As soon as you are done with your routine, change into dry clothes. It is important that, in addition to changing clothes, you put on a clean pair of underwear.
Although yeast infections most often occur in the vagina, they can also occur in your mouth. If you have a coated tongue or a persistent sore throat, it is best to have a doctor test you for a yeast infection. Home remedies meant to ameliorate the impact of oral infections include saltwater rinses and the intake of cold liquids.
